Senior Software Engineer (Online Storage Sre)

Senior Software Engineer (Online Storage Sre)
Company:

Affirm


Details of the offer

Affirm is reinventing credit to make it more honest and friendly, giving consumers the flexibility to buy now and pay later without any hidden fees or compounding interest. Affirm proudly includes Returnly. At Affirm, data is fundamental to everything we do. Our data and storage solutions empower machine learning, artificial intelligence, cloud-based technologies, and other modern tools to create differential and scalable products. We prioritize building our own technology and investing in engineering talent, as we believe these are enduring competitive advantages that are difficult to replicate. Our expertise in sourcing, aggregating, protecting, and analyzing data has been what we believe to be a core competitive advantage of our platform since our founding. We use data to inform our analysis and decision-making, including risk assessment, in a way that empowers consumers and generates value for our merchants and funding sources. Our mission is to provide trustworthy, intuitive, and cost-efficient solutions to secure, store, analyze, and transform data at exceptional scale. The Online Storage team provides a set of managed databases as a platform, used to persist data for all Affirm services. Our platform automates operations and development on services on top of storage systems like AWS Aurora (MySQL), DynamoDB, and S3. As a team, we are responsible for various data and access patterns, including but not limited to mission-critical financial transactional data, data science models, and any new persistence use case requiring us to learn and gain deep expertise in various database systems. Affirm is growing fast and we want you to enable us to scale our products to 10x and beyond through building world-class systems which enable Affirm in its mission to provide honest financial products which improve lives.We are only just getting started! Come join us as we build a beloved, lasting financial services brand predicated on honesty and trust. It's going to be an amazing ride!What you'll doAs a member of the Online Storage team, you will collaborate with other teams - including product, infrastructure, and site reliability engineering(SRE) to:Working with engineers managing Affirm's distributed database technologies, including AWS Aurora MySQL and DynamoDBLeading projects towards improving our database architecture, focusing on scalability, reliability, performance, and cost efficiencyWork closely with product teams to understand business requirements and translate them into robust database solutions.Develop and enforce best practices in database design, ensuring data integrity, security, and optimal performance.Stay abreast of industry trends and emerging technologies in transactional databases to continually enhance our systems and processes.Participating in an on-call rotation and collaborating with other teams, such as SRE, to solve production issuesWhat we look forBS degree in Computer Science with 3-5+ years of experience as a software engineer/ SRE with leadership exposure and experience mentoring junior engineersIn-depth, hands-on experience with large-scale database deployments in a production environmentExpertise in distributed databases and database technologies such as MySQL InnoDB storage (Preferred), Postgres, Spanner , CockroachDB etcExpertise in Database/Table and backup-recovery management.Expertise in SQL tuning and performance optimization techniquesExpertise in database scaling, benchmarking, load testings, and capacity planning.Familiarity with connection poolers and proxies such as ProxySQL, RDS Proxy Pg Bouncer, etcSolid understanding of distributed database architecture, data modeling, and performance tuningProficiency in Python or Kotlin or bothProficiency in Scripting and troubleshooting.Expertise to create and triage database alerts and issues, identify root causes, and implement corrective solutions.Experience with AWS and Kubernetes. Experience building software with IaC (terraform or crossplane) frameworks and toolsExceptional communication skills with the ability to engage effectively with both technical and non-technical stakeholders What you'll learnJoin us as we build a beloved, lasting financial services company predicated on honesty and trust. In this role, you'll understand the exciting challenges of helping a fast-growing company move towards a service-oriented architecture - diving into the scaling and availability challenges of infrastructural components that are the fundamental building blocks of a large scale system. You'll hone your ability to anticipate and recognize how to apply different technologies to solve a wide array of real world problems across the organization - all while building teams and working cross functionally with hardworking peers.Pay Grade- USA 30Employees new to Affirm or promoted into a new role, typically begin in the min to mid range.USA base pay range (CA, WA, NY, NJ, CT) per year: Min: $162,400Mid:$203,000Max:$243,500USA base pay range (all other U.S. states) per year: Min: $146,100Mid:$182,700Max:$219,200#LI-Remote


Source: Greenhouse

Requirements

Senior Software Engineer (Online Storage Sre)
Company:

Affirm


Data Analyst - Immediate Start

We are hiring an ambitious Data analyst to join our passionate team at Collective Health in San Francisco, CA. Growing your career as a Full Time Data analys...


From Collective Health - California

Published 23 days ago

Data Engineer

One of our client is looking for Data Engineer for the location Onsite Oakland, CA Role : Data Engineer Location : Onsite Oakland, CA ( LOCALS PREFERRED ...


From Reqroute,Inc - California

Published 23 days ago

Network Engineer

NO C2C VISA: USC Experience: 8+ Years Required Skills: Provide support and architectural guidance for Cisco networking environments, primarily focusing...


From Sbc Solutions - California

Published 23 days ago

Engineer - Urgent Hiring

We are searching for an enthusiastic Engineer to join our high calibre team at Assort Health (hiring founding engineers) in San Francisco, CA. Growing your c...


From Assort Health (Hiring Founding Engineers) - California

Published 23 days ago

Built at: 2024-05-01T03:40:38.890Z